PandaAide
Téléchargez Tweaks et Hacks à partir de Panda Helper

Combien coûte la création d'un produit SaaS en 2024

La création d'un service SaaS (Software-as-Service) prospère nécessite une planification et une stratégie minutieuses. Comprendre les coûts et les facteurs permet de prendre des décisions éclairées. Cet article explore les dépenses de développement SaaS, met en lumière les facteurs qui influencent les coûts et propose des conseils budgétaires.

Présentation du SaaS et de son développement d'applications

L'exploration de la distribution basée sur le cloud présente divers avantages, notamment moins de coûts initiaux Coût de développement SaaS, évolutivité et simplicité de maintenance. Se lancer dans le développement SaaS nécessite de comprendre les complexités, de la définition des fonctionnalités à la sélection de la meilleure pile technologique. Explorons les principaux avantages et inconvénients du SaaS.

Avantages du SaaS

  1. Rapport coût-efficacité. Élimine les coûts initiaux ; les utilisateurs paient un abonnement pour des dépenses prévisibles et évolutives.
  2. Évolutivité Les forfaits flexibles s'adaptent aux besoins de l'entreprise, idéaux pour les entreprises en croissance.
  3. Accessibilité. Accessible de n'importe où avec une connexion Internet, favorisant la collaboration et prenant en charge le travail à distance.
  4. Mises à jour automatiques. Les fournisseurs gèrent la maintenance, garantissant les dernières fonctionnalités et la sécurité sans interventions manuelles.
  5. Déploiement rapide. Permet un déploiement rapide des applications, crucial pour s’adapter aux évolutions du marché.
  6. Accessibilité mondiale. Facilite la collaboration mondiale, particulièrement bénéfique pour les entreprises internationales.
  7. Charge informatique réduite. Les fournisseurs gèrent l'infrastructure, libérant ainsi les équipes informatiques internes pour les initiatives stratégiques.
  8. Innovation continue. Les fournisseurs améliorent leurs offres en proposant des fonctionnalités de pointe sans investissements supplémentaires.
  9. Sécurité renforcée. Un investissement important dans les mesures de sécurité garantit un cryptage et une authentification avancés.
  10. Interfaces conviviales. Les interfaces intuitives réduisent les coûts de formation et accélèrent l’adoption par les utilisateurs.

Inconvénients du SaaS

  1. Dépendance à Internet. Les applications SaaS nécessitent une connexion Internet cohérente, ce qui peut entraîner des retards d'accès et de productivité en cas de pannes ou de vitesses plus lentes.
  2. Limites de personnalisation. Les solutions SaaS peuvent offrir une personnalisation limitée par rapport aux logiciels sur site, ce qui pose des problèmes d'adaptation des programmes aux besoins organisationnels spécifiques.
  3. Risques pour la sécurité des données. Le stockage de données sensibles dans le cloud soulève des problèmes de sécurité, avec des risques potentiels de violations de données malgré les mesures de sécurité mises en œuvre.
  4. Frais d'abonnement à long terme. Même si le SaaS réduit les dépenses initiales, les prix des abonnements continus peuvent dépasser ceux de l'achat unique d'un logiciel conventionnel, ce qui peut augmenter le coût à long terme.
  5. Complexité d'intégration. L'intégration d'applications SaaS avec les systèmes actuels peut s'avérer difficile, nécessitant des ressources et des compétences techniques supplémentaires.

Facteurs affectant le coût de développement SaaS

Le calcul du coût d'un produit SaaS est complexe, influencé par des facteurs tels que la complexité de l'application et les compétences de l'équipe. Comprendre ces concepts est crucial pour une budgétisation précise et une prise de décision éclairée dans le processus de développement.

Fonctionnalités de l'application SaaS

Les caractéristiques d’une application SaaS sont essentielles pour sa fonctionnalité et son expérience utilisateur. Voici les éléments importants souvent observés dans les applications SaaS :

  • Accessibilité
  • Gestion d'abonnement
  • Évolutivité
  • Mesures de sécurité
  • Mises à jour automatiques

Type de produit SaaS

Le SaaS comprend une large gamme de solutions adaptées aux exigences organisationnelles spécifiques. Examinez certains types courants de produits SaaS :

  1. Outils de gestion de la relation client (CRM)
  2. Solutions de planification des ressources d'entreprise (ERP)
  3. Gestion des ressources humaines (RH)
  4. Gestion de projet
  5. Collaboration et communication
  6. Comptabilité
  7. L'automatisation du marketing
  8. Plateformes de commerce électronique
  9. Produits de système de gestion de contenu (CMS)
  10. Plateformes de système de gestion de l'apprentissage (LMS)
  11. Outils d'assistance à la clientèle
  12. Outils de business intelligence (BI)
  13. Systèmes de santé
  14. Gestion de cabinet juridique
  15. Plateformes d'aide à la vente

Localisation des développeurs

Les développeurs SaaS peuvent être trouvés partout dans le monde, démontrant la nature mondiale du développement logiciel. Les emplacements clés comprennent :

  • Silicon Valley, États-Unis
  • Seattle, États-Unis
  • Bangalore, Inde
  • Berlin, Allemagne
  • Toronto, Canada
  • Singapour
  • Sydney, Australie
  • Stockholm, Suède
  • Shanghai, Chine
  • Londres, Royaume-Uni

Pile technologique et infrastructure

La pile technologique et l’infrastructure d’une application SaaS servent de base au développement et au déploiement. L'interface utilisateur est gérée par la pile frontend, tandis que les opérations clés sont gérées par le backend.

1. Front-end :

  • Frameworks Web : React, Angular, Vue.js
  • Bibliothèques JS : jQuery, Bootstrap
  • Préprocesseurs CSS : Sass, LESS

2. Back-end :

  • Langages de programmation : Python, Java, PHP
  • Frameworks Web : Django, Spring Boot, Laravel
  • Bases de données : MySQL, PostgreSQL, MongoDB

Quand devriez-vous embaucher un développeur (interne ou indépendant)

L'embauche d'un développeur est un excellent coup de pouce pour un projet ; assurez-vous qu’il répond à vos besoins. Recherchez les panneaux indiquant le bon moment :

  • Vous comprenez ce que vous voulez construire
  • Vous avez le budget pour embaucher un développeur
  • Vous êtes prêt à consacrer du temps et des efforts à la gestion du processus de développement

Quand devriez-vous embaucher une agence de développement SaaS

L'utilisation d'un service de développement SaaS pour aider à la conception de votre application SaaS offre divers avantages. Voici quelques-unes des raisons les plus courantes :

  • Équipe de développement expérimentée
  • Gestion de projet efficace
  • Focus sur le cœur de métier
  • Accès à une expertise diversifiée
  • Mise sur le marché rapide

Conclusion

Le développement d'un produit SaaS entraîne des coûts liés à la complexité, à la taille de l'équipe, à l'emplacement des développeurs et aux choix technologiques. Les petits projets peuvent varier entre 50,000 500,000 et 1 XNUMX dollars, tandis que les solutions plus importantes peuvent dépasser XNUMX million de dollars. N'oubliez pas que les dépenses de développement ne sont qu'un élément parmi d'autres ; Tenez également compte de facteurs tels que le marketing, les ventes et le service client.

Soyez sympa! Laissez un commentaire

Votre adresse e-mail ne sera pas publiée. Les champs obligatoires sont marqués *

Nos réseaux sociaux